Risk Analyst

Posted 5 Hours Ago
Be an Early Applicant
27 Locations
Remote
Senior level
Professional Services • Real Estate • Consulting
Delivering impactful projects and programmes across real estate, infrastructure, energy and natural resources.
The Role
Support the Risk Lead to implement and improve risk management processes across programmes and projects. Maintain risk registers and reporting, facilitate workshops, support quantitative risk analysis, ensure data quality and traceability, and promote consistent risk practices with stakeholders and contractors.
Summary Generated by Built In
Company Description

Turner & Townsend is a global professional services company with over 22,000 people in more than 60 countries.
Working with our clients across real estate, infrastructure, energy and natural resources, we transform together delivering outcomes that improve people’s lives. Working in partnership makes it possible to deliver the world’s most impactful projects and programmes as we turn challenge into opportunity and complexity into success.
Our capabilities include programme, project, cost, asset and commercial management, controls and performance, procurement and supply chain, net zero and digital solutions.
We are majority-owned by CBRE Group, Inc., the world’s largest commercial real estate services and investment firm, with our partners holding a significant minority interest. Turner & Townsend and CBRE work together to provide clients with the premier programme, project and cost management offering in markets around the world.
Please visit our website: www.turnerandtownsend.com

Job Description

The Risk Analyst will be responsible for supporting the Risk Lead in developing a risk reporting framework to comprehensively report on risks including the following: operational risks, strategic risks and retained risks.  The role holder shall provide leadership in risk and opportunity management throughout delivery, assisting the Risk Lead in ensuring that the risk and opportunity management processes are in place and being complied with across the project, including by the Project Delivery Partner and the appointed contractor(s).

The Risk Analyst will also assist in ensuring that there is a focus on the provision of timely and high-quality information, guidance and specialist advice on risk management.  The role holder will also ensure processes are continuously improved to ensure that they are practical, embedded and connected to all key stakeholders.

Principal Accountabilities 

  • Support the implementation of risk management processes within teams in alignment with the overarching risk management policy and enterprise-wide risk framework.
  • Assist in the rollout and integration of any updates to risk management practices within teams, as outlined in the broader risk improvement plan.
  • Collaborate with the Risk Lead to ensure a consistent approach to risk management across all activities.
  • Provide insights to support continuous improvement of the risk management framework, with emphasis on auditability, consistency, and traceability.
  • Contribute to the maintenance of high-quality risk data that is robust, transparent, and accurately reflects the programme and project environments.
  • Assist in facilitating cross-disciplinary workshops at both programme and project levels to support the identification and assessment of risks.
  • Support programme and project teams in identifying and developing clear, measurable, and actionable risk management responses.
  • When required, support the execution of quantitative risk analysis to assess programme or project risk exposure and integrate risk with cost and schedule.
  • Support the Risk Lead in actively promoting the value and necessity of risk management across project and programme teams.
  • Maintain project and programme risk registers and related risk documentation, ensuring quality control of risk data and reporting, including dashboards.

Experience

  • 5 years relevant experience in risk management principles, methods, techniques, systems and toolkits
  • In-depth understanding of the design and delivery requirements of technically complex projects in the architectural / engineering / construction sectors
  • Experience of dealing with a range of stakeholders at all levels across the organisation influencing the improvement of process and providing guidance to support project delivery and reporting

Skills

 

  • Ability to coordinate and organize multiple sources of reporting inputs / performance data and deliver project / programme reports as required
  • An ability to work effectively in a team environment
  • Excellent communication (both verbal and written) and interpersonal skills
  • Ability to govern and drive outcomes to ensure high quality service

Qualifications

  • BEng, BA, BSc in a related discipline

Additional Information

What we offer you:

  • Full time
  • Competitive remuneration and attractive range of benefits
  • 8% Pension
  • Health Insurance
  • 23 days Annual leave (+ 2 company days)
  • Opportunity to work on impactful and innovative projects
  • Career development opportunities both in Ireland and globally
  • Opportunity to work with a diverse group of talented and collaborative colleagues

Our inspired people share our vision and mission. We provide a great place to work, where each person has the opportunity and voice to affect change.

We want our people to succeed both in work and life. To support this we promote a healthy, productive and flexible working environment that respects work-life balance. 

Turner & Townsend is an equal opportunity employer. We celebrate diversity and are committed to creating an inclusive environment for all employees and actively encourage applications from all sectors of the community.

Join our social media conversations for more information about Turner & Townsend and our exciting future projects: 

Twitter

Instagram

LinkedIn

It is strictly against Turner & Townsend policy for candidates to pay any fee in relation to our recruitment process. No recruitment agency working with Turner & Townsend will ask candidates to pay a fee at any time. 

Any unsolicited resumes/CVs submitted through our website or to Turner & Townsend personal e-mail accounts, are considered property of Turner & Townsend and are not subject to payment of agency fees. In order to be an authorised Recruitment Agency/Search Firm for Turner & Townsend, there must be a formal written agreement in place and the agency must be invited, by the Recruitment Team, to submit candidates for review. 

Skills Required

  • 5 years relevant experience in risk management principles, methods, techniques, systems and toolkits
  • In-depth understanding of the design and delivery requirements of technically complex projects in the architectural / engineering / construction sectors
  • Experience of dealing with a range of stakeholders at all levels and influencing process improvement
  • Ability to coordinate and organise multiple sources of reporting inputs and deliver project/programme reports
  • Ability to work effectively in a team environment
  • Excellent verbal and written communication and interpersonal skills
  • Ability to govern and drive outcomes to ensure high quality service
  • Experience supporting execution of quantitative risk analysis and integrating risk with cost and schedule
  • BEng, BA or BSc in a related discipline
Am I A Good Fit?
beta
Get Personalized Job Insights.
Our AI-powered fit analysis compares your resume with a job listing so you know if your skills & experience align.

The Company
HQ: Leeds, England
17,263 Employees
Year Founded: 1950

What We Do

Working in partnership makes it possible to deliver the world’s most impactful projects and programmes. Together with our clients, we turn challenge into opportunity and complexity into success across real estate, infrastructure, energy and natural resources.

Similar Jobs

Remote
32 Locations
619 Employees

Mondelēz International Logo Mondelēz International

Sr. Analyst, Governance, Risk & Compliance (GRC), Information Security

Big Data • Food • Hardware • Machine Learning • Retail • Automation • Manufacturing
Remote or Hybrid
Greece
90000 Employees

Pfizer Logo Pfizer

Platform Engineer

Artificial Intelligence • Healthtech • Machine Learning • Natural Language Processing • Biotech • Pharmaceutical
In-Office or Remote
36 Locations
121990 Employees
65K-109K Annually

Pfizer Logo Pfizer

Investigator Contracts Lead, Sr. Manager

Artificial Intelligence • Healthtech • Machine Learning • Natural Language Processing • Biotech • Pharmaceutical
Remote
27 Locations
121990 Employees
250K-250K Annually

Similar Companies Hiring

Agora RE Thumbnail
Fintech • Real Estate • PropTech
Tel Aviv, IL
200 Employees
Northslope Thumbnail
Artificial Intelligence • Information Technology • Software • Analytics • Consulting • Generative AI
London, GB
100 Employees
Amplify Platform Thumbnail
Fintech • Financial Services • Consulting • Cloud • Business Intelligence • Big Data Analytics
Scottsdale, AZ
62 Employees

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account